What affects the price

When you look at merchant cash advance rates, the final number depends on your business's specific situation. Lenders evaluate your recent bank statements, the consistency of your daily credit card sales, and how long you have been operating. If you have a high volume of steady revenue, you might secure more favorable terms. Conversely, if your cash flow is erratic or your business is newer, the risk level increases, which impacts the offer. What is a merchant cash advance?

A merchant cash advance (MCA) involves a business receiving a lump sum of cash in exchange for a percentage of its future credit card sales. It's not a loan with interest, but rather a purchase of future receivables. This can be a faster funding solution for New Orleans businesses.
